Happy Dear Zindagi Week! Mohabbatein, Shahrukh as Teacher!

No young women really in his orbit in this one, but that’s part of what I find so interesting.  That just 16 years ago, it was all about the male generations handing things down to each other (Amitabh to Shahrukh to Jugal Hansraj/Uday Chopra/Jimmy Shergill).  And now we are in a space where the future is a young woman.

Happy Dear Zindagi Week! Rab Ne Bana Di Jodi, Shahrukh in a May December Romance?

I find this an interesting one to think about.  Because Shahrukh manages to be in a May-December romance, in which the power is balanced between both parties.  Very hard to do, often in the fictional version of these relationships, the young woman is supposed to “control” the man with his desire for her, or the man is so much wiser that she obeys him in every way.  But Rab Ne is different.
